Council tax - person aged 18 years for whom child benefit is paid

Any person under 18 is not counted when calculating the council tax (whether child benefit is in payment or not). People will be disregarded if they have reached the age of 18 and child benefit continues to be paid.

If you would like to claim this discount, please complete the person aged 18 years for whom child benefit is paid discount form.
